The Integrative Health Podcast is hosted by Dr. Jen Pfleghaar. Dr. Jen is a double board certified physician (Emergency Medicine and Integrative Medicine). This podcast is meant to educate and empower about important health topics. Dr.Jen's passion is to get to the root cause of disease and prevent illness. Detox Done Right: How To Remove Toxins Without Crashing
Q: What is the dosing paradox, and how should listeners approach dosing?
The paradox is that smaller doses can stress the system more by mobilizing toxins without providing enough binding capacity, whereas higher therapeutic doses create more binding cages and allow more efficient detox. The recommended approach is reverse titration, starting with higher doses and stepping down as detox progresses.
Detox Done Right: How To Remove Toxins Without Crashing
Q: How do zeolites work differently from other binders or chelators?
Zeolites are described as smart binders with a cage-like structure that traps toxins and swaps heavier elements for essential minerals, allowing selective binding without depleting nutrients. They act mainly in the gut, reducing systemic stress and avoiding the risks associated with indiscriminate chelation.

Frequently Asked Questions About The Integrative Health Podcast

What is The Integrative Health Podcast about and what kind of topics does it cover?

A clinically oriented health show that centers on root-cause approaches to wellness, blending integrative medicine, lifestyle strategies, and patient empowerment. Episodes typically feature doctors, researchers, and practitioners who discuss hormones, gut health, mold illness, environmental factors, and practical, evidence-informed interventions. It's notable for its willingness to challenge conventional approaches, emphasize personalized care, and translate complex bio-chemistry into actionable tips for listeners pursuing preventive health and chronic-condition management.
